| Lot #752 GERMANY 1901 3pf on right half of 5pf green, the so-called Vineta provisional, tied by "Kais. Deutsche Marine Schiffspost No.1 12/5/01" pmk on full newspaper wrapper addressed to Berlin, with Vineta return address on reverse, v.f. example of thisGerman rarity, signed Richter, Dr. Hindrichs, etc., with 1949 Friedl cert. The provisional was used aboard the "Vineta" for sailors who wished to send newspapers documenting the Kaiser's birthday back home to Germany (Mi.AI) Catalog #65B Catalog Value Euro 22,000 | Price Realized $15,000.00
